Washington Code § 1.08.031

Information service to legislators
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
The reviser shall, to the extent reasonably feasible through available facilities and public sources of information, provide objective and factual information in writing to and upon request of any member of the legislature relative to any matter which is or may be the subject of or involved in, legislation.
